Why New York City prices looks different

Local search competition in the 5 districts is dense. Within a mile of a Downtown address, you can have lots of straight rivals, several with long operating histories and stacks of testimonials. That thickness requires 2 points that enhance expense. First, the standard of technical work increases. On-page optimizations need to be spot on, and local landing web pages need to really earn their maintain. Second, off-page efforts, from citations to connect acquisition and evaluations, should be consistent and well took care of, or you will certainly obtain drowned out by the sheer volume of similar businesses.

Rent and labor influence prices as well, yet not as much as you would certainly assume. A local search engine optimization firm New York City does not necessarily bill even more simply to cover expenses. The costs originates from the intensity of the marketplace and the level of skill needed to produce results in it. When you are completing in Chelsea, Astoria, or Bay Ridge, experienced experts recognize what issues and what is noise. That discernment is the genuine lever.

Typical rates versions you will see

Three models control neighborhood search engine optimization New York City: monthly retainers, project-based interactions, and per hour consulting. Retainers fit services that need recurring enhancement and coverage. Project-based job fits firms that require a specified sprint such as a rebrand, a location action, or a detailed GMB and citation overhaul. Per hour consulting benefits internal teams that require strategy and routine review rather than complete execution.

Performance-based prices pops up sometimes. Take care. Connecting costs to leads or rankings can appear appealing, yet it usually misaligns rewards. Suppliers may go after simple search phrases or economical leads from terms that do not convert. Worse, conflicts over acknowledgment are common. In my experience, transparent retainers with clear KPIs and solution degrees defeat performance offers for the majority of NYC businesses.

What businesses in fact pay in NYC

Let's talk numbers. Arrays differ by competitiveness, number of places, and beginning point. A solo specialist in a less crowded pocket of Staten Island will certainly not face the exact same wall surface as a plumber attempting to rate throughout Queens and Brooklyn.

Here is a fast referral that reflects what I have seen throughout loads of campaigns in the city:

  • Starter retainers for low-competition specific niches or single-neighborhood exposure: 1,200 to 2,000 each month. Light web content, core citation management, standard GMB optimization, on-page fixes, and reporting.
  • Mid-tier retainers for most single-location service organizations or dining establishments in competitive locations: 2,000 to 4,500 monthly. Ongoing web content, durable evaluation approach, neighborhood web link outreach, seasonal updates, photo and product work in GBP, and conversion tracking.
  • High-competition or multi-location retainers: 4,500 to 8,500 each month. Dedicated technique, location-specific touchdown web pages, energetic digital public relations for regional web links, progressed monitoring, and frequent testing.
  • One-time projects for audits, GMB overhauls, and citation cleanup: 3,000 to 10,000 depending upon scope and background. Untidy snooze problems from a rebrand or relocate press prices to the top end.
  • Hourly consulting with a skilled New York City regional seo expert: 200 to 400 per hour for technique, training, and implementation guidance.

Those numbers assume English-only, simple organization categories, and no complex conformity restrictions. Add multilingual material, managed services like legal or clinical, or heritage information issues from mergings, and the work goes up.

What must be inside a serious neighborhood package

A neighborhood seo solution New York City worth its rate consists of more than keyword tweaks and a couple of directory entries. Right here is what I expect to see in a plan that can relocate the needle in this market.

Discovery and benchmarking. Prior to a single edit, the group should record your current positions across top priority neighborhoods, map pack exposure, share of voice against genuine competitors, and crucial conversion metrics. If they do not ask for accessibility to analytics, call monitoring, CRM notes, and your POS or reservation data, they are guessing.

Technical on-page job. Neighborhood touchdown pages need tidy style, crawlable web content, and exact inner connecting. I will certainly typically reconstruct or heavily change service and place pages for New York City clients because generic design templates underperform right here. Schema issues as well, however scripting alone will not save slim content.

Google Organization Account optimization. This is a living possession, not a set-and-forget listing. Groups, services, characteristics like mobility device access, service areas, items or food selections, reserving combinations, photos, Q&A, and Posts all impact how typically and where you surface area. The distinction in between 2 similar profiles is usually uniformity and top quality of updates, not a magic trick.

Citation and snooze administration. Accuracy throughout top directories and sector-specific listings decreases complication and supports count on. In New York, I pay unique interest to the lengthy tail of regional and area directories, plus chamber or BID listings where relevant.

Content and evaluations. Winning the map pack commonly boils down to authority and evidence. That implies pages that demonstrate local experience and a constant stream of honest, recent reviews that discuss the right topics. The best campaigns direct customers ethically. You can not script material right into testimonials, yet you can motivate with valuable language and follow through on solution that invites certain praise.

Local web links and press. A single top notch local web link can do more than a dozen generic guest messages. Think area sponsorships, neighborhood blog sites, neighborhood event schedules, and insurance local SEO provider NYC coverage in small city publications. I keep a personal map of outlets and neighborhood organizations by district for this reason.

Tracking that ties to cash. Ranking tracking is insufficient. Map pack settings differ by a few blocks, so geo-grid coverage helps, but leads and revenue matter extra. I tag and track telephone call, kinds, talks, and appointments, after that integrate them with closed earnings where feasible. Without this, you are spending for movements on a graph, not business outcomes.

GMB optimization in New York City, done the appropriate way

Google Company Account utilized to be Google My Service, which is why you still hear GMB optimization nyc. Names apart, the basics are the same, however information issue in a dense city.

I think about GBP as an organized store. The main category is the sign over the door. Additional groups are the shelves inside. Providers, products, and attributes are your tags. Photos, Messages, and Q&A are the team and conversation. If those items match what real customers appreciate, you win even more often.

A functional series that constantly boosts presence and conversions resembles this:

  • Lock in categories and solutions. Make use of a primary category that matches how consumers search, not just how you explain on your own internally, after that choose additional groups that support your solutions without weakening the primary.
  • Build out solutions and, if appropriate, items or menus with complete summaries and pricing openness where feasible. Treat them as micro landing web pages inside your profile.
  • Fill connects accurately, including ease of access, women-owned or minority-owned where appropriate, online care alternatives, and settlement types. These often cause discovery for long-tail searches.
  • Post with intent. Statements and supplies tied to genuine days, community occasions, or seasonal requirements carry out far better than generic discounts. Include UTM tags to track outcomes.
  • Manage Q&A and evaluates once a week. Seed Q&A with the inquiries customers really ask, and answer quickly. For testimonials, respond with specifics, not templates, and reconcile service problems offline fast.

In New york city, pictures should have special attention. I have seen a Downtown hair salon climb from a flatlined setting to consistent leads after we changed supply imagery with geo-tagged, time-stamped images showing team at work and street views that plainly matched the shop. Consumers acknowledged the block, which boosted taps for directions. That is not a ranking hack, it is standard count on structure in a city where every block feels different.

Realistic timelines and inflection points

Speed relies on exactly how far behind you are and how strong the competitors is. If your website is practically audio and your GBP is verified with suitable reviews, you can really feel grip within 6 to 10 weeks after concentrated job, specifically on branded and near-branded terms. Burglarizing the top three of the map pack for affordable head terms can take 3 to 6 months. Multi-location prominence throughout large borough areas takes much longer, often 9 to 12 months, since building location-level authority and cleaning heritage information is slow-moving work.

Inflection points that compress time consist of landing a high-authority GMB management NYC neighborhood link, adding 50 to 100 genuine evaluations with keyword phrases customers naturally utilize, and publishing a high-performing regional overview that gains both links and shares. The slowest part is often evaluate rate and uniformity. Asking once obtains a spike. GMB profile optimization NY Constructing a routine obtains a slope that wins.

Cost vehicle drivers you can control

Two clients can pay the same regular monthly charge and see various outcomes since one makes the work less complicated. The controllable motorists look ordinary, however they change the outcome.

Responsiveness. When material drafts being in legal evaluation for a month, or picture approvals stall, projects shed rhythm. Establish a regular choice window and keep it.

Single resource of fact. If your address format or hours differ across Yelp, Apple Maps, and your own footer, Google thinks twice. Make a decision the reliable format for NAP and stay with it everywhere.

Service meaning. Vague services muddle categories and touchdown page focus. Specify what you really sell in terms your consumers utilize. If you are a service provider, checklist bathroom remodels in Ditmars, not simply general remodeling.

On-site conversions. Photo compression, kind rubbing, missing out on CTAs, and sluggish mobile performance make advertisements and search engine optimization both look worse. No amount of ranking helps a damaged funnel.

Reputation procedure. If you only request testimonials when things go flawlessly, you will certainly not get sufficient of them. Construct an ask into your regular service circulation and train the team on timing and language.

Example budgets by organization type

Restaurant, solitary place in Astoria. Mid-tier retainer around 2,500 monthly for 4 months to reconstruct location web page framework, overhaul GBP with menu assimilation and pictures, press 60 brand-new testimonials, and protected three regional web links via occasion and neighborhood features. After that, upkeep around 1,500 regular monthly to maintain GBP fresh, handle evaluations, and publish regular monthly Posts and seasonal updates.

Dentist in Park Incline with two hygienists and implants as a high-margin service. Budget around 3,500 each month for 6 months. Concentrate on service-line web pages, structured information, GBP solutions with funding notes, a testimonial program aimed at hygienist gos to, and outreach to local parenting blogs and neighborhood boards. Adding a Spanish-language area might include 800 to 1,200 as an one-time project.

Home services firm covering Brooklyn and Queens, with vehicles and after-hours telephone calls. Expect 5,500 to 7,000 each month for 9 months, driven by service area complexity, place pages by district and community, 24/7 GBP protection with on-call testimonial feedback, aggressive citation clean-up after previous address changes, and local public relations for communities hit by seasonal rises. Call tracking incorporated with the CRM is compulsory here.

Choosing a local search engine optimization firm nyc

Look for a group that chats like operators, not simply tacticians. They need to ask about margins, termination prices, peak hours, and just how you certify leads. When someone quotes you a flat bundle without asking which neighborhoods actually make you cash, they are selling a checklist, not a solution.

Deliverables must map to outcomes. If a proposition lists 50 directories but says nothing about review volume targets or lead high quality, that is a warning. Similarly, if the strategy disregards your reservation flow or call handling, they are optimizing positions while ignoring revenue.

The finest indicator is uniqueness. A nyc regional search engine optimization specialist will certainly suggest category tests relevant to your particular niche, name a few legitimate regional web link opportunities by district, and explain how they will determine map pack setting by area grid instead of simply citywide averages.

What to get out of reporting

You needs to see 3 layers. Initially, KPIs that connect to money: tracked telephone calls, appointment demands, scheduling rates, and shut profits where readily available. Second, map pack exposure by geo-grid for top priority terms, updated monthly. Third, leading signs: testimonial speed, account views, instructions requests, and click-through from Messages. Positions alone do not pay rent, but they are the upstream signal.

I likewise suggest a short regular monthly narrative that describes what transformed and why. In jampacked markets, technique shifts occur. Maybe we switch over second groups after seeing which solutions win in Carroll Gardens compared to Crown Levels. Numbers do not catch that reasoning. The note does.

DIY vs hiring, and a hybrid that typically works

If you are just opening up and cash is tight, do the fundamentals on your own. Case and confirm GBP, choose precise classifications, listing genuine solutions, add top notch images, and make sure your name, address, and phone correspond. Publish a basic but quick web site with a solitary, well created place page and a clear booking path. Prevent directories that hard market heavy packages. A few hours done right defeat a cheap spray of low-grade listings.

The crossbreed strategy I such as for budget-conscious owners sets a single expert arrangement with in-house maintenance. Pay for a full technological and regional audit, a GBP overhaul, citation clean-up, and content plan. Then have your group message regular monthly updates, ask for testimonials, and upload images. Bring the professional back quarterly for an assessment and training course adjustment. That path can maintain month-to-month spend under 1,500 while staying clear of rookie errors that are costly to loosen up later.

A fast method to approximate ROI before you commit

A back-of-the-napkin model aids. Mean you are a community med medical spa. Ordinary ticket is 350. Your close rate on certified questions is 35 percent. If a mid-tier interaction at 3,000 monthly creates 40 additional qualified leads, you close 14 and include approximately 4,900 in gross margin after expense of solution, depending upon your numbers. Retention and plan upsells enhance that over 90 days. The care is acknowledgment. Track calls and develops with UTM specifications and call monitoring, and tag shut bargains. If you can not gauge, do not guess.

Edge instances that transform the math

Regulated solutions. Specialists and specific healthcare providers encounter advertising and content restrictions. Expect much more evaluation level of sensitivity and slower content cycles.

Multi-language markets. Targeting Spanish, Mandarin Chinese, Russian, or Haitian Creole in particular areas includes study and web content expenses. Done well, it typically pays overmuch in areas where competitors under-serve those audiences.

Shared addresses. Co-working or online offices are an issue for GBP eligibility. If your address is not staffed during specified hours, you run the risk of suspension. A respectable supplier will certainly not try to video game this.

Seasonal spikes. Tax obligation preparers in Jackson Heights peak very early year. Professionals after tornados get a thrill. Strategy ahead. Structure authority in the off-season is cheaper than bidding process during spikes.

The genuine price of negative setups

I have actually inherited profiles that were suspended due to the fact that a person made use of a keyword-stuffed business name or picked the incorrect categories. The proprietor lost months of presence. Repairing it needed proof documents, back-and-forth with support, and often re-verification that set you back greater than a proper arrangement would certainly have. I have actually additionally seen citation blasts that locked an organization into paid directory agreements with out-of-date information. Cleansing that up took 6 months and thousands of dollars. Cheap shortcuts are not cheap in NYC.

Practical list for proprietors prior to you hire

  • Gather logins and paperwork. Internet site CMS, domain registrar, holding, Google Analytics, Google Look Console, GBP, and any kind of telephone call tracking or booking tools.
  • Define real service concerns and communities. Which solutions are highest possible margin, and which postal code bring repeat service or better customers.
  • Audit your present NAP everywhere you can discover it. Check out your footer, contact page, top directory sites, Apple Maps, and Facebook. Keep in mind inconsistencies.
  • Inventory pictures and media. You will require existing, authentic pictures of your space, team, and job. Stock photos underperform in this city.
  • Decide who will certainly have evaluations. Call the individual responsible for asking, reacting, and closing loops on issues.

Doing this preparation cuts onboarding time and keeps your very first month focused on effect, not going after passwords.
